By integrating agile processes, tech expertise, and prioritizing user needs, our engineers revamp your application landscape.
Enterprise architecture consulting
We provide strategic guidance on software development approaches, technologies, and best practices to make sure your operations meet your business goals.
Our methodical process for running and executing code creates reliable, efficient, and user-friendly software for your business.
Application rationalization and modernization
It can be hard to know when to replace, retire, or update the applications in your business ecosystem. Let our experts guide you through the ideal Enterprise Application Portfolio Management process to make sure your applications are aligned to your business goals and resources.
Application support and maintenance
Our next-gen application managed service is an integrated Build, Run, and Transform model for end-to-end management of the entire application portfolio.
Quality assurance and testing
We believe that quality assurance and testing are crucial to building robust, reliable, and efficient software applications. This results in a better experience for your users and success for your business.
Security and compliance
We do everything possible to protect sensitive data, prevent security breaches, and remain compliant with legal and regulatory requirements so you can focus on growing your business.